Metal-molecule charge transfer through Fermi level equilibration in plasmonic systems

Not Accessible

Your library or personal account may give you access

Abstract

In this study we highlight, and monitor by SERS, a new metal-molecule charge transfer pathway, complementary to photoexcitation or plasmon assisted charge carrier production, through Fermi level equilibration of plasmonic materials and adsorbed molecules.
